A masterful narrative--with echoes of Evicted and The Color of Law --that brings to life the structures, policies, and beliefs that Divide us Mark Lange and Nicole Smith have never met, but if they make the moves they are contemplating--Mark, a white suburbanite, to West Baltimore, and Nicole, a black woman from a poor city neighborhood, to a prosperous suburb--it will defy the way the Baltimore region has been programmed for a century.
